How they compare

Palestine, State of currently reports 60.3% against 56.2% in Solomon Islands, a difference of 4.1%.

That makes Palestine, State of's figure about 1.1 times Solomon Islands's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 9 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Solomon Islands ahead.

Solomon Islands ranks 6th and Palestine, State of ranks 3rd of 167 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Solomon Islands averaged higher in 2 and Palestine, State of in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Solomon Islands Palestine, State of Difference Ahead
2000s 58.9% 51.0% 8.0% Solomon Islands
2010s 57.3% 54.5% 2.8% Solomon Islands
2020s 56.2% 59.4% 3.1% Palestine, State of

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
